Paris Saint-Germain’s 5-4 win over Bayern Munich in the first leg of their semi-final on Tuesday might even have been the greatest game in Champions League history

What happened

  • PSG beat Bayern Munich 5-4 in a thrilling semi-final match
  • Ousmane Dembele remarked on the importance of attacking football
  • The game is being hailed as possibly the greatest in Champions League history
  • Both teams played without reservation, leading to a high-scoring encounter
  • Dembele highlighted that both teams are strong, contributing to the competitive nature of the match
